Once you have upgraded your website to be SEO compatible, keep it up. The algorithms of search engines change regularly. What may have worked three months ago may be different now. So even if you have managed to reach top rankings on the search engine results in your particular niche, there is no real guarantee you will stay there. Search engine results can and do change overnight. The only way for a SEO small business can hold on to its rankings is by being updated with SEO trends.
